An SUV is traveling at a speed of $18 m / s$. If the SUV has a mass of $1,550 kg$, what force must be applied to stop it in 8 seconds?

A. -2.25 N
B. $-2,700.0 N$
C. $-3,487.5 N$
D. $-4,030.7 N$

The force required to stop the SUV is calculated using Newton's second law. The acceleration needed to stop the vehicle in 8 seconds is − 2.25 m / s 2 , leading to a total force of − 3487.5 N . Thus, the correct answer is C. -3487.5 N.
